Key Features of the Long Term Personal Care Services Log
The LT-PCS log includes various features that make it practical for day-to-day use:
-
Fields for the provider agency's name and the direct service worker’s name.
-
Documentation of recipient details, including name and date of birth.
-
Sections for recording arrival and departure times, as well as tasks completed.
-
Signature sections for both direct service workers and recipients to confirm service delivery.
Designed for ease of use, the LT-PCS log acts as an essential tool for patient care tracking, enhancing the overall efficiency of the caregiving process.

Can the DSW Supervisor sign the log if the recipient cannot?
While the DSW Supervisor's signature is optional, they should only sign if the recipient is unable to do so, ensuring that all provided services are accurately documented.
